import subprocessoutput =Popen(["mycmd","myarg"], stdout=PIPE).communicate()[0] import subprocessp ...
From: http: www.cnblogs.com snow backup p .html python中獲取shell命令輸出的方法: . . . ...
2017-10-12 14:32 0 1366 推薦指數:
import subprocessoutput =Popen(["mycmd","myarg"], stdout=PIPE).communicate()[0] import subprocessp ...
import os,subprocess p = subprocess.Popen("df -h", shell=True, stdout=subprocess.PIPE) out = p.stdout.readlines() for line in out: print ...
//獲取標准輸出//第一種result = sh returnStdout: true ,script: "<shell command>"result = result.trim()//第二種result = sh(script: "<shell command> ...
cmdline.h #include <iostream> #include <mutex> class Cmdline { private: Cmdl ...
1.使用readline可以實現 2.readline可能導致卡死,官方推薦使用communicate,但是如果還是使用subprocess.PIPE,執行完命令后才能拿到標准輸出,替換成sys.stdout就能達到實時輸出效果,代碼附上 ...
干凈不留痕,用過都說好。 echo "print 1+1" |python ...
Shell和Python可以說是Linux環境中很常用的腳本語言了,可以方便地實現運維、測試等等自動化,減輕人的負擔。 很多時候,腳本也需要和用戶進行簡單的交互,例如讀取鍵盤輸入。響應鍵盤事件和讀取輸入還是不同的。響應鍵盤事件指的是判斷哪個按鍵被按下,用戶按下某一按鍵后立即響應,例如按下q鍵立即 ...
例如在python腳本中需要獲取ls命令的結果 ...